Flames Prognosticating which of the "top 4" will be available at #4

Apologies for another 4th overall thread.

Had some free time and wrote a spreadsheet model that will calculate the probability Ekblad, Bennett, Draisaitl and Reinhart will be available to the Flames based on what a person believes the probabilities Florida, Buffalo and Edmonton will pick those 4 or another prospect.

Screenshot:


In the above screenshot I entered (blue text) the probabilities I thought Florida, Buffalo and Edmonton would pick the top 4 prospects if all 4 were available to each of those teams, and the model then calculated the chances the players would still be available at Calgary's pick in row 5.
